Snobol4 语言 函数文档最佳实践 使用统一注释规范

Snobol4阿木 发布于 6 天前 4 次阅读


阿木博主一句话概括:Snobol4 语言函数文档最佳实践:统一注释规范解析

阿木博主为你简单介绍:
Snobol4 是一种古老的编程语言,以其简洁和强大的文本处理能力而闻名。在编写 Snobol4 程序时,良好的函数文档和注释规范对于代码的可读性、可维护性和可重用性至关重要。本文将探讨 Snobol4 语言函数文档的最佳实践,重点介绍统一注释规范的重要性及其具体应用。

一、
Snobol4 语言作为一种历史悠久的编程语言,虽然现代编程语言层出不穷,但它在文本处理领域仍具有一定的应用价值。为了确保 Snobol4 代码的质量,编写清晰的函数文档和遵循统一的注释规范显得尤为重要。本文将从以下几个方面展开讨论:

1. Snobol4 语言的特点
2. 函数文档的重要性
3. 统一注释规范的意义
4. Snobol4 函数文档的最佳实践
5. 实例分析

二、Snobol4 语言的特点
Snobol4 语言具有以下特点:

1. 简洁性:Snobol4 语法简洁,易于学习和使用。
2. 强大的文本处理能力:Snobol4 在文本处理方面具有强大的功能,如模式匹配、字符串操作等。
3. 交互式编程:Snobol4 支持交互式编程,便于调试和测试。

三、函数文档的重要性
函数文档是代码的重要组成部分,它能够帮助其他开发者理解函数的功能、参数、返回值以及可能的副作用。以下是函数文档的一些重要作用:

1. 提高代码可读性:清晰的函数文档有助于开发者快速理解代码的功能。
2. 促进代码维护:良好的函数文档有助于维护者理解代码的意图,降低维护难度。
3. 便于代码重用:详细的函数文档有助于其他开发者了解函数的适用场景,提高代码重用率。

四、统一注释规范的意义
统一注释规范对于 Snobol4 代码的编写具有重要意义:

1. 提高代码一致性:遵循统一注释规范,可以使代码风格一致,便于阅读和维护。
2. 降低沟通成本:统一注释规范有助于团队成员之间的沟通,减少误解和冲突。
3. 提高开发效率:遵循统一注释规范,可以减少因注释不一致而导致的错误。

五、Snob4 函数文档的最佳实践
以下是 Snobol4 函数文档的最佳实践:

1. 函数概述
- 简要描述函数的功能和目的。
- 说明函数在程序中的作用。

2. 参数说明
- 列出函数的参数及其类型。
- 解释每个参数的含义和作用。

3. 返回值
- 说明函数的返回值类型。
- 解释返回值的含义和用途。

4. 异常处理
- 列出函数可能抛出的异常。
- 解释异常的原因和处理方法。

5. 示例代码
- 提供一个或多个示例代码,展示函数的使用方法。

六、实例分析
以下是一个 Snobol4 函数的示例,展示了如何遵循统一注释规范:


/ 函数名称:reverse_string
功能:将输入的字符串反转
参数:
input_string - 输入的字符串
返回值:
反转后的字符串
异常:

示例:
reverse_string("hello") 返回 "olleh"
/

reverse_string(input_string)
var output_string
var i
var length

length = string_length(input_string)
i = 1

while i <= length
output_string = output_string + substring(input_string, length - i + 1, 1)
i = i + 1

return output_string

七、总结
本文介绍了 Snobol4 语言函数文档的最佳实践,重点阐述了统一注释规范的重要性。遵循统一注释规范,有助于提高 Snobol4 代码的质量,降低维护成本,提高开发效率。在实际开发过程中,开发者应注重函数文档的编写,确保代码的可读性和可维护性。

(注:本文字数约为 3000 字,实际字数可能因排版和格式调整而有所变化。)